Given a group of 17 people in a party, we consider the number of times a person shakes hand with someone else. Show that there i

s always two people who shake hands with the same total number of people.

Given that there is a group of 17 people in a party.  There takes place a number of hand shakes between them.

To show that there is always two people who shake hands with the same total number of people.

If possible let each person did a different number of handshake.

We know that since there are 17 people, there cannot be more than 16 hand shakes for any one in the group.

Hence if different hand shakes must be 0,1,2...16

Consider the last person having 16 hand shakes. He has shaken hand with each other person in the group thus making it clear that no one could have done 0 hand shakes.   Since we get a contradiction, our assumption was wrong. That is, there is always two people who shake hands with the same total number of people.
